I work out to Tae Bo almost every day for about 45 minutes a day, and I always need that extra boost in my energy to make it through. I had one or two of the protein bars (as my husband took a few to work), and they gave me more energy and a boost in my workout routine to help me out.
Some description of the flavors are below. Including one of my favorites.
Breakfast Bars:
- Cashew Almond: Crunchy, sweet and salty all together. This one wasn’t a favorite but it wasn’t too bad for a breakfast bar. I liked the texture.
- Cranberry Apple: Exactly as the name describes. My husband took this to work with him and said it was helpful when he didn’t get the chance to take a short break. He loves cranberries and apples so this was an excellent combination for him.
- Macadamia Pineapple: I am obsessed with macadamia nuts and this one has the flavor along with the pineapple. My husband and I both tried this bar and loved it. Sweet with a hint of fruit and that delicious sweet taste of macadamia. There’s nothing wrong with sweets in the morning!
Energy Bars:
- Apricot Goji: I am not a huge apricot fan so this one wasn’t that appealing to me. It has a strong flavor of apricot including pieces of it. Probably too much flavor for my liking.
- Blueberry Coconut: This one was pretty good. A thick flavor of blueberry mixed with coconut to make your mouth water just a little. The coconut flavor wasn’t overbearing but it was enough to notice.
- Raspberry Pomegranate: My hubby took this one to work with him and said it was tasty. He loves pomegranates, so this one worked well for him. He said it had a very sweet taste and it was mouth watering. Sounds like a keeper to me!
Protein+:
- Almond Honey: I love almonds, and mix it with honey you have a winner. This had chunks of almonds with a sweet taste of many other sweet flavors. If I had to get another bar, it would be this one.
- Crunchy Carob Chip: This bar is the dark one pictured above. Chewy, sweet with chocolate flavors in each bite. It wasn’t crunchy at all and you can taste the whey protein. It just made me feel as though I was eating healthier. Nothing wrong with that!
